Problem description

Building with Python 3.12+ will automatically enable subinterpreter support after #5564.

While testing with Python 3.12 with Py_DEBUG enabled, a segmentation fault will be raised on Python finalization:

Fatal Python error: _PyInterpreterState_GET: the function must be called with the GIL held, after Python initialization and before Python finalization, but the GIL is released (the current Python thread state is NULL)
